The Importance of Flossing

South Lincoln dental patients should floss daily for the following reasons:

  • It helps you avoid gum disease: One of the most important reasons for flossing is that it reduces your risk of gum disease. When you eat, small particles of food become trapped between your teeth. Often, brushing alone is not enough to dislodge them. If they remain, they will encourage the build-up of bacteria, which can lead to gum disease. Flossing is vital for removing these particles of food.
  • It prevents tartar build-up: Because flossing removes food particles, it also reduces the build-up of bacteria and tartar that can lead to tooth decay.
  • It keeps you healthy: Flossing doesn’t just protect your oral health, but it also protects your overall health by preventing bacteria from flourishing in your mouth. An overgrowth of oral bacteria can lead to serious health problems, such as respiratory disease, cardiovascular disease, and diabetes.
  • It helps to keep your breath fresh: By removing trapped food particles from between your teeth, flossing keeps your breath fresher. Using an antibacterial mouthwash will maintain fresh breath even longer.
  • Save on dental bills: Flossing is a great way to prevent dental issues, which means you spend less time in the dentist’s chair and less money on dental bills.
